随着互联网技术的飞速发展,服务网站在日常生活中扮演着越来越重要的角色,选择一个高度连接数据查询的数据库对于服务网站来说至关重要,以下是一些值得推荐的数据库,它们具有高性能、高可用性和易于扩展等特点。

MySQL
MySQL是一款开源的关系型数据库管理系统,广泛应用于各种服务网站,以下是MySQL的几个优点:
-
高性能:MySQL支持多种存储引擎,如InnoDB、MyISAM等,可根据需求选择合适的引擎,以提高查询性能。
-
高可用性:MySQL支持主从复制、集群等技术,确保数据的安全性和可靠性。
-
易于扩展:MySQL支持水平扩展和垂直扩展,可根据业务需求进行扩展。
Oracle
Oracle是一款商业关系型数据库,在企业级应用中具有很高的知名度,以下是Oracle的几个优点:
-
高性能:Oracle采用多线程、多进程等技术,确保数据库的高性能。
-
高安全性:Oracle提供多种安全机制,如角色、权限、审计等,确保数据的安全性。
-
易于管理:Oracle提供丰富的管理工具,如SQL Developer、Oracle Enterprise Manager等,便于数据库管理员进行管理。
PostgreSQL
PostgreSQL是一款开源的关系型数据库,具有强大的功能和良好的扩展性,以下是PostgreSQL的几个优点:

-
高性能:PostgreSQL采用多线程、多进程等技术,确保数据库的高性能。
-
扩展性:PostgreSQL支持多种数据类型和索引,可满足各种业务需求。
-
兼容性:PostgreSQL支持多种编程语言,如Python、Java、PHP等,便于开发人员使用。
MongoDB
MongoDB是一款开源的NoSQL数据库,适用于处理大量非结构化数据,以下是MongoDB的几个优点:
-
高性能:MongoDB采用文档存储方式,便于查询和更新数据。
-
易于扩展:MongoDB支持水平扩展,可满足大数据量的存储需求。
-
高可用性:MongoDB支持副本集和分片集群,确保数据的安全性和可靠性。
Redis
Redis是一款开源的内存数据库,适用于缓存、消息队列等场景,以下是Redis的几个优点:
-
高性能:Redis采用内存存储,数据读写速度快。
-
高可用性:Redis支持主从复制、哨兵等机制,确保数据的安全性和可靠性。

-
功能丰富:Redis支持多种数据结构,如字符串、列表、集合、哈希表等,满足各种业务需求。
SQL Server
SQL Server是一款商业关系型数据库,适用于企业级应用,以下是SQL Server的几个优点:
-
高性能:SQL Server采用多种优化技术,如查询优化、索引优化等,确保数据库的高性能。
-
高安全性:SQL Server提供多种安全机制,如角色、权限、审计等,确保数据的安全性。
-
易于集成:SQL Server支持多种编程语言,如C#、Java、PHP等,便于开发人员使用。
FAQs:
为什么选择MySQL?
MySQL是一款开源的关系型数据库,具有高性能、高可用性和易于扩展等特点,MySQL在社区中拥有庞大的用户群体,易于获取技术支持和解决方案。
为什么选择Oracle?
Oracle是一款商业关系型数据库,在企业级应用中具有很高的知名度,Oracle提供丰富的功能和强大的性能,可满足大型企业级应用的需求,Oracle还提供完善的技术支持和售后服务。
